Torsional viscous dampers
July 28, 2011
| by: Truckers News Staff
The torsional viscous dampers for Caterpillar C10, C12 and C13 engines are direct replacements for the original parts. They are recommended for installation at the 300,000-mile crankshaft vibration damper service interval or at an engine rebuild. The dampers are made of steel and coated with a rust preventive, and they self-tune to exact engine harmonic frequency across the engine’s entire rpm range.
